The Video Applications team delivers an integrated suite of professional video creation applications - including Final Cut Pro, Motion, and Compressor - as part of Apple Creator Studio. We are seeking a strong Senior Software Engineer to empower our 3rd party development community by designing robust APIs that extend the capabilities of our applications, and providing technical support to our 3rd party developers.

Description

As a Senior Software Engineer on the Motion team, you'll be the bridge between the core engineering team and our 3rd party developer ecosystem. You'll design and develop new FxPlug APIs that enable developers to create powerful new effects for Final Cut Pro and Motion, as well as maintaining the existing FxPlug APIs. You'll own the developer experience end-to-end-from API design to community engagement.

This is a hands-on role for someone who thrives on solving complex problems by creating clear and consistent developer-facing interfaces.

Minimum Qualifications

Bachelor's Degree in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or equivalent

6+ years of professional software engineering experience with a focus on application-level and framework development

Experience designing and maintaining public APIs or SDKs for external developers

3+ years Proficiency in Objective-C and/or Swift

3+ years Deep experience with macOS development and Apple frameworks

Advanced understanding of concurrency and cross-process communication

Proven ability to write clear, maintainable code with excellent documentation

Strong communication skills with the ability to articulate complex technical concepts to diverse audiences

Experience working on complex, long-lived codebases

Familiarity with motion graphics and image processing algorithms and their implementation.

Preferred Qualifications

Experience designing and implementing Swift APIs

Strong programming skills in Swift and Objective-C

Hands-on experience with concurrency APIs and algorithms

Experience working in sandboxed or security-sensitive environments
